A Temple Recommend is valid until the last day of the last month of the expiration date printed on it, until it is revoked by the Bishop, or until the original owner reports it lost, stolen, or compromised.

For a full-use reccomend, the expiration date is usually two years from the date of issue. For a living ordinance recommend, the expiration date is usually within a few months. For a conditional use recommend, the expiration date can be up to a year from the date of issue, depending on what it is meant to be used for.

If your name or congregation changes, your old recommend will need to be replaced as soon as possible, as the recommend must match church membership records on file at the temple.

How long did it take to build the Mormon Hong Kong China temple?

The Hong Kong China Temple of the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ints (the "Mormon" church) was announced in October 1992. After planning was complete, a groundbreaking marking the official beginning of construction was held in January 1994. The Temple was completed and dedicated in May 1996. Because the property was already owned by the Church and the temple had been sketched by the Church President prior to it's announcement, the planning phase was much shorter than most other temples.

Who marries the Mormon couple?

An engaged couple in which one or both members belong to the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ints (the "Mormon" church) may choose to have their marriage performed by any of the following:-A civil authority, such as a judge-A non-Mormon religious authority, such as a Pastor of another Christian faith, so long as that faith is okay with performing such a marriage-Anyone else legally authorized to perform a marriage-The Bishop of the bride or groom's Mormon congregation, except in some foreign countries which do not legally authorize Mormon Bishops to perform marriages or in the case of same-sex marriages. (The Mormon Church will not allow same-sex marriages to be performed by their clergy or in their church buildings)A wedding ceremony performed by any of the above people may be performed in nearly any venue the couple may choose, including a courthouse, reception hall, home, outdoors, or a church building.If both members of the couple are faithful practicing Mormons, they will likely choose a Temple wedding. This marriage ceremony can be performed only by an ordained Temple Sealer or one of the Twelve Apostles or First Presidency of the Church and must take place inside a Mormon Temple. In some nations, a couple must have a civil wedding prior to a Temple wedding, because Temple Sealers may not recognized by their governments to perform legally binding marriages.

Why do Mormons wear long sleeved wedding dresses?

If a member of the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ints (commonly called the "Mormon" church) is getting married in the temple, there are some strict guidelines as to what is acceptable for a wedding dress. The utmost modestly is required of men and women in the temple. A woman's dress (no matter what she is doing in the temple) must be floor length, have long sleeves, be completely white with no color ornamentation, have no sheer fabrics that are not lined, and must be simple and void of excessive ornamentation.Many brides getting married in the temple choose to have a long sleeve dress for the temple ceremony and another short sleeve dress for photos and the reception. Most temples also provide long sleeve white jackets to be worn over wedding dresses that do not have long sleeves.If a member of the Church chooses not to get married in the temple, but gets married in a church meetinghouse, outdoors, or some other location, they can wear whatever dress they want.
